Is Pega System Analyst still in demand?

Pega System Analysts are currently in demand due to the continued adoption of Pega platform solutions in industries like finance, healthcare, and insurance. Their expertise in configuring and maintaining Pega applications, along with certifications such as Pega Certified System Architect, enhances job prospects in organizations implementing digital process automation.

Is Pega a good career option?

A Pega System Analyst is a role that involves designing, developing, and maintaining Pega-based applications using the Pega platform and tools. It is considered a stable career with demand in industries like finance, healthcare, and insurance, especially for professionals with certifications and strong problem-solving skills. The role often requires knowledge of business process management and automation, making it a viable career path for those interested in enterprise software development.

Job description

Job Summary:
HireTalent is a staffing and recruiting firm seeking a PEGA System Architect. The role involves collaborating with Business Analysts to develop new systems and enhance functionality using the PEGA BPM platform and PEGA Cloud, while providing technical expertise to the Information Technology Office.
Responsibilities:
โ€ข Will involve the evaluation of the user needs
โ€ข Development and implementation of PEGA technological solutions to solve these needs.
โ€ข Successfully unit test their work and teamโ€™s work using PEGAUnit rule testing
โ€ข Participate with the business analysts and/or users in the system testing of their programs
Qualifications:
Required:
โ€ข Must have a PEGA certification as a System Architect with a minimum of 3 years working experience.
โ€ข Working experience with PEGA Cloud.
โ€ข Experience creating data classes and properties in PEGA implementation.
โ€ข Experience with Designer Studio to refine and enhance the case life cycle design.
โ€ข Broad experience in the PEGA rules-based architecture to configure and test applications functionality in process flow, UI screens, automated decisions and prosperities.
โ€ข Experience in Scrum development methodology.
โ€ข Experience integrating with database using stored procedures.
โ€ข Experience executing database queries.
โ€ข Experience with Database Integration using SQL Server, DB2 and Sybase.
โ€ข Experience with Process Commander Automated unit testing.
โ€ข Experience with PEGA Agile Studio.
โ€ข Exposure to full life-cycle experience in large systems, preferably in the government domain with an understanding government business process and operations.
โ€ข A solid experience with documenting requirements, functional design and test execution.
โ€ข Solid experience with converting business into process flow, designing architecture on an Enterprise level and proficient in one or more project management tools.
โ€ข Experience with data modelling, relational database concepts, configure case and case processing, business, functional and use case development, and translate business requirement to system/functional requirements.
โ€ข Experience prioritizing and executing tasks in a high-pressure environment.
โ€ข The candidate must have a 4-year college degree or equivalent technical study.
Preferred:
โ€ข Overall technical analysis and IT experience of 9 plus years preferred.
โ€ข Have working knowledge and experience in PEGA cloud infrastructure.
โ€ข Have working knowledge and experience in PEGA 8.1.
โ€ข The ideal candidate should have working knowledge and experience of the PEGA Rules Process Commander: PRPC 6.x and above โ€“ PEGA Smart BPM โ€“ PEGA Direct capture of objectives (DCO).
